DAK D Posted February 11, 2016 Posted February 11, 2016 (edited) Hi All, Here are some photos of one of my Heer tropical field blouses, it is 1940 dated and it has the original factory applied tropical eagle and litzen tabs. This is not a mint un-issued piece, but it has not been worn very much. Edited September 22, 2016 by DAK D 4
